feat(worker): AskUser MCP tool so a running task can ask the user mid-run
A running task can call mcp__claudedo_run__AskUser(question) to block (up to 3 min) on a human answer. PendingQuestionRegistry holds the pending question + TaskCompletionSource; the tool broadcasts TaskQuestionAsked, awaits the answer (WorkerHub.AnswerTaskQuestion resolves it), and returns it as the tool result — or a 'proceed on your judgment' fallback on timeout. The run stays Running throughout (no status/schema change). ClaudeProcess raises MCP_TOOL_TIMEOUT so the 60s HTTP-MCP cap doesn't kill the wait; the run MCP is now wired for every task, not just standalone ones. System prompt updated to reconcile 'unattended'.
